queen,
if I remember correctly, you don't have a fridge in your work place and is using the portable type of fridge. not sure if the freshness of the milk will be affected but what I know from my own EBM experience is that there will not be any smell from the EBM if it's store in the fridge for 1 day (overnight). thawed milk have a slight smell but it's not an odour. if it's store for 2 days, there will be some smell (similar to the smell of the milk that the baby vomit out but not that bad). if the milk have that smell, I don't give her at all. I throw away 60ml yesterday because I think it's not fresh already. my MIL was quite willing to let Clariss try it but I don't want to risk. maybe it's good to smell the milk first coz baby are very smart and they will reject the milk if it's spoilt. queen, if your milk smell like regurgitated milk, then I don't think it's advisable to give Issac. EBM that is stored overnight at 4deg should have a very faint fishy smell, barely can smell it. regurgitated milk smell is very distinct and should be quite strong. ya, like what sl suggest, have you consider buying a small fridge? if you look around at yahoo auction or ebay, maybe able to find a cheap one. I heard those people staying in hostel trade their fridge around at less than $50. Or how about bringing more ice packs? Or maybe u can experiment during the weekend, to feed him with bottles of EBM that expressed and stored immediately in your fridge overnight and see if he rejects, if he still reject, then you can eliminate that possibilty that you EBM is not fresh. I think the most impt thing is to find out why he rejects your milk. if he is plain fussy, a bit of coaxing will be good to have him down the milk but if the milk is not fresh, I don't think u want to force it down him.
